The Philadelphia Liberty locker room is a particularly spooky place at Halloween because, if you were unaware, the Liberty are the victims of various curses. Some of these curses are well-known, others less so. The longest-running and perhaps most well-known curse afflicting the Liberty is a sort of general curse, that has existed for many, many seasons. For that story, we have to go all the way back to Season 6. It was the Ultimus, where the 9-5 Liberty were taking on an 11-3 Orange County Otters team quarterbacked by the legendary Mike Boss. The score was 23-17 in favour of Orange County, but the Liberty had the ball on 1st and 10 at their own 28 yard line with 4:56 left in the fourth quarter. Nine plays and 71 yards later, the ball was at the Orange County 1 yard line. 1:27 left to play. 4th and goal from the 1. Tyler Oles dropped back to pass, and threw the ball in the direction of future Hall of Fame wide receiver Josh Garden. The play-by-play reads the immortal line, once enshrined in many signatures around the ISFL: "Pass by Oles, T. to Garden, J. was dropped! Incomplete. Turnover on downs." The Otters got the ball back on the 1 yard line, ran for a first down and the game was over. Bad luck has seemed to follow the team ever since, often considered one of the unluckiest franchises in the league, leading to speculation that Philly was cursed.
A second famous curse is the succinctly named "kicker curse". Every kicker in recent history for the Liberty has been taken from the team in one way or another. The first was Baxter Frost, who retired after winning a Punter of the Year award. A few short seasons later, his replacement Venus Powers was selected by the Honolulu Hahalua in the S21/S22 expansion draft. Powers was replaced by Lefty Louis, who went inactive shortly after. Louis was replaced by Karmichael Hunt, who after an impressive rookie season was selected by the Berlin Fire Salamanders in the S24/S25 expansion draft. At least from a Philadelphia perspective, tragedy befalls its kickers.
The S24 Liberty started 0-9, the result of another curse. A doll was placed in the Philadelphia locker room the offseason prior. By whom, no one knows. Nothing much was made of this, until the Liberty started blowing 4th quarter lead after 4th quarter lead. One member of the team speculated that the doll, or "Jobus", was responsible and things began to escalate. The doll was eventually destroyed, at which point the Liberty won their next game (an overtime victory against the Austin Copperheads).
The above is a very long way of describing what Brandon Booker and his Liberty teammates are up to on Halloween, and why. The players are huddled together in prayer, hoping to ward off the evil spirits (mainly just Jobus) that hope to destroy the organisation. Prayer, diligence and devotion is required in order to keep the Liberty winning games, and to save their rookie kicker Jake Fencik from the kicker curse. (500+ words. oops.)
